I have a copy of a marriage certificate between David Painter and Catherine Burt (my gt gt gt gt grandparents) who were married in 1786. I think i have been able to trace David's parents as Peter Painter and Margaret Jackson. On David Painter's marriage certificate it states that he was servant to Peter Painter in the Abbey. The district is Newburgh
Does anyone know what sort of servant he would have been? Would he have been a servant to his father?
hi texmex hope this helps with your research, taken from the pre 1855 death index for fife.
George PAINTER Newburgh,Abbey 2 Aug 1812 son of Peter Painter Kirk Session CH2-277-6 St Andrews Kirk Session 1582-1600 by D H Fleming
PAINTER Newburgh 26 Oct 1791 chd child of David Painter Kirk Session CH2-277-Box1 St Andrews Kirk Session 1582-1600 by D H Fleming
Catherine PAINTER BURT Newburgh 3 Apr 1833 age 68 wife of David Painter(labourer) Kirk Session CH2-277-10 St Andrews Kirk Session 1582-1600 by D H Fleming
David PAINTER Newburgh 31 Dec 1836 age 87 Kirk Session CH2-277-10 St Andrews Kirk Session 1582-1600 by D H Fleming
